Role Overview The Director of HR Operations is responsible for leading and optimizing the core infrastructure of the HR function across a multi-unit, multi-brand organization. This role oversees payroll, benefits, HR systems, compliance, compensation, and organizational frameworks to ensure operational excellence, scalability, and consistency across all locations. This leader drives efficient, compliant, and data-driven processes that enable the business to scale while delivering a seamless employee experience. Partnering closely with senior leadership, finance, and field operations, the Director ensures that HR operations are aligned with business objectives and positioned to support ongoing growth and complexity. Key Responsibilities HR Operations Strategy & Execution * Design and execute a scalable HR operations strategy aligned to business growth across multiple brands and locations * Build infrastructure that balances standardization with brand-level flexibility * Establish and continuously improve processes that drive efficiency, accuracy, and strong employee experience * Lead HR operational readiness for new unit openings, acquisitions, and integrations Payroll & Benefits * Oversee end-to-end payroll operations 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ance across all jurisdictions * Partner with Finance on payroll forecasting, audits, and reporting * Lead benefits strategy, vendor management, and administration to ensure competitive, cost-effective offerings * Continuously evaluate and optimize total rewards programs to support attraction and retention HR Systems & Data * Own HRIS strategy, optimization, and roadmap (including integrations across systems) * Ensure data integrity, reporting accuracy, and actionable insights for leadership * Drive automation and digital transformation across HR processes * Build dashboards and analytics that inform workforce planning and business decisions Compliance & Risk Management *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and local employment laws across multiple markets * Lead audits, policy development, and risk mitigation strategies * Partner with Legal on complex employment matters and regulatory changes * Maintain and evolve employee policies and handbooks across brands Compensation & Org Effectiveness * Lead annual compensation planning cycles * Develop scalable compensation frameworks aligned to market and business strategy * Partner with leadership on organizational design, job architecture, and workforce planning * Ensure consistency and equity in pay practices across brands and geographies Team Leadership * Build, lead, and develop a high-performing HR operations team * Create clear accountability, strong execution rhythms, and a culture of ownership * Serve as a trusted advisor to senior leadership on operational and workforce matters What Success Looks Like * HR operations that run seamlessly, accurately, and efficiently at scale * Systems and processes that enable, not slow down, the business * Strong compliance posture with minimal risk exposure * Clear, consistent compensation and organizational frameworks * Leadership confidence in HR data, reporting, and insights * A team that is proactive, accountable, and business-oriented Leadership Profile * Operationally rigorous but pragmatic * Builds structure without overcomplicating * Moves with urgency and precision * Comfortable in complexity and ambiguity * Earns trust quickly across executive and field teams
